«Un cielo tan frágil: Mi primer amor» is the short novel by Jack-Alain Léger, published by Argos in paperback, in Spanish.
The novel follows Tadeuz Alansky, a German stage director of Jewish and Polish origin, between 1913 and 1933, through the eyes of his Chinese servant, Chou. Between drama and irony, it portrays the decline of an era, a misunderstood love, and the fragility of a life built on success and fortune.
The second novel by Jack-Alain Léger, a French writer, was published in Spanish in 1977 with a translation by F. García Prieto.
